Satish Sharma champions women-led development at Trailblazer Awards

JAMMU: Minister for Information Technology, Youth Services and Sports, Satish Sharma, today addressed the 5th Edition of the Trailblazer Awards, organised by the FICCI FLO JKL Chapter, celebrating the achievements and leadership of women entrepreneurs and change makers across the region.

Addressing the gathering, the Minister lauded the awardees as trailblazers shaping the future of Jammu & Kashmir through innovation, resilience and leadership. He said that women of the region have long upheld families, culture and community through challenging times and today are leading the transformation of society with confidence and vision. He emphasised that the government remains committed to creating equal opportunities, access and a level playing field to ensure women can fully realise their potential.

The Minister outlined key initiatives being undertaken to promote women-led development. He highlighted financial empowerment measures supporting women entrepreneurs, including assistance under Mission Youth’s Tejaswini Scheme and market-linkage initiatives that help local products reach global platforms. He also underlined the transformative role of women’s Self-Help Groups in rural development through livelihood generation, financial inclusion and food processing initiatives.

Focusing on the future, Satish Sharma stressed the importance of science, technology and digital inclusion. He announced expanded efforts to promote digital literacy among women, especially in remote areas, enabling opportunities in coding, design and e-commerce from home. He also urged collaboration with FICCI FLO to establish “Women in Tech” incubators to nurture innovation and entrepreneurship.

Highlighting the government’s commitment to youth empowerment, the Minister spoke about strengthening the sports infrastructure for girls, promoting self-defence training for confidence building and intensifying campaigns against drug abuse through awareness, rehabilitation and community partnerships. He emphasised that engaging youth in skill development, volunteering and leadership roles is vital for nation-building.

Calling for closer collaboration, Satish Sharma extended partnership to FICCI FLO to establish a “Mentorship Bank” to guide rural entrepreneurs and identify regulatory and logistical bottlenecks that hinder business growth.

Congratulating the awardees, he said they embody the spirit of a progressive and aspirational Jammu & Kashmir. He urged them to continue inspiring others through their leadership and achievements.

“In rewriting the story of Jammu & Kashmir, your courage and determination are the guiding force,” he said, adding that when a woman rises, she uplifts her family, community and region.

The Trailblazer Awards 2026 honoured the outstanding achievers across multiple categories including Public Service, Forces, Medical Fraternity, Education, Culture & Heritage, Social Impact &and Grassroot Leadership, Entrepreneurship, Media & Entertainment and Hospitality. The awardees were recognized for their dedication, leadership and meaningful contributions to society.

Speaking on the occasion, Aarti Chowdhary, Chairperson of FICCI FLO JKL, said that celebrating remarkable women on National Women’s Day makes the recognition even more meaningful, as it honours those who have transformed challenges into opportunities and continue to inspire others.

With a legacy spanning over four decades, FICCI FLO has been at the forefront of women’s empowerment by fostering economic independence, professional excellence and leadership among women. The Jammu, Kashmir & Ladakh Chapter continues to actively promote initiatives focused on skilling, entrepreneurship, collaboration and community development.
